Thieves target sites
A spate of thefts of valuable tools from building
sites throughout the county is currently being investigated by Gardaí.
Numerous
incidents have occurred in recent weeks and this week tools valued at over
€8,000 were stolen in separate incidents in Roscommon and Ballaghaderreen. In
both cases, the sites were broken into overnight and valuable tools removed.
Over
€4,000 worth of equipment was taken from a house under construction at Sligo
Road, Ballaghaderreen on Tuesday night. The burglary occurred between 6 pm on
Tuesday evening and 7.30 am on Wednesday. Tools stolen include skill saws,
timber saws and levels. The thieves forced the rear door of one of the houses
under construction which was used for storage. Gardaí in Castlerea have
appealed for information on the matter and are particularly interested in
hearing from anyone who saw anything suspicious in the area or who was offered
tools in recent days. Castlerea Garda Station can be contacted on (094) 96
20019.
Gardaí
in Roscommon town are investigating the theft of a rock breaker worth in the
region of €4,500 from a construction site at Centre Point on the Circular Road
last weekend. The theft took place between mid-day on Saturday and 8 am on
Monday morning. Gardaí are appealing to the public for information.
